During the treatment, an area of the body (or the whole body) is exposed to extremely cold temperatures. There are various forms of cryotherapy. As a medical treatment, cryotherapy is a treatment used by doctors to destroy abnormal tissue. This type of …

WebSep 2, 2024 · Ice socks and cold therapy slippers are interesting at-home cryotherapy solutions for numerous painful foot conditions and injuries. Affordable and easy to use, they have proven their efficiency and relieving effects on foot pain caused by neuropathy, plantar fasciitis, arthritis, swollen feet, burning feet, etc..
